Evergreen ILS
Evergreen
Empowering libraries with scalable solutions for modern needs.Welcome to the Evergreen project site, a dynamic and scalable software solution specifically crafted for libraries that aids patrons in finding library resources while empowering libraries to efficiently manage, catalog, and circulate their materials, irrespective of their size or complexity. The Evergreen Project aims to develop an open-source integrated library system (ILS) that serves over 2,000 libraries around the globe. This software, known as Evergreen, features a public catalog interface tailored for libraries, while also optimizing crucial back-end operations such as circulation, including the processes of checkouts and returns, acquiring new materials, and enabling resource sharing between various library networks. Evergreen's capabilities are underpinned by a wide range of technologies such as Perl, C, JavaScript, XML, XPath, XSLT, XMPP, OpenSRF, Apache, mod_perl, and PostgreSQL. For those interested in deploying Evergreen, it is recommended to utilize the latest stable release of a compatible Linux distribution, which will ensure the best performance and support. Koha Library Software
Koha Library Software
Empowering libraries worldwide with innovative, open-source management solutions.Koha is recognized as the first free and open-source library management system on an international scale. This powerful and adaptable solution is tailored to meet the diverse requirements of libraries, regardless of their size or type. Its development is bolstered by a wide range of libraries, enthusiastic volunteers, and global companies that contribute their expertise and resources. As the inaugural free software package for library automation, Koha has gained traction among institutions around the world, fueled by a growing community of users who work together to advance their technological goals. Over the years, Koha has evolved its features and capabilities to better address the needs of its users. This all-encompassing integrated library system (ILS) boasts an extensive array of functionalities, making it suitable for libraries of various scales and positioning it as a top-tier solution. It includes vital and sophisticated features such as modules for acquisitions, circulation, cataloging, serials management, and authorities. Furthermore, Koha offers flexible reporting, label creation, notifications in multiple formats, and offline circulation options, ensuring that library operations can seamlessly continue even during internet outages. Ultimately, Koha is engineered to be efficient for consortia, whether they encompass numerous branches or are focused on single-branch operations.
